How much do senior client associate j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 10, 2026, the average yearly pay for senior client associate in Utah is $67,548.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$40,500.00 and $86,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a senior client associate?

A Senior Client Associate is a professional who supports client relations, manages account activities, and ensures exceptional service delivery. They often work in finance, consulting, or professional services, assisting with client inquiries, preparing reports, and coordinating projects. With a strong focus on relationship management, they help maintain and grow client accounts while collaborating with internal teams. Strong communication, problem-solving, and organizational skills are essential for success in this role.

What are the common responsibilities of a senior client associate on a day-to-day basis?

As a Senior Client Associate, your daily responsibilities typically include managing client accounts, responding to client inquiries, coordinating with internal teams to ensure seamless service delivery, and handling transactions or documentation. You may be responsible for preparing reports, supporting client onboarding processes, and identifying opportunities to enhance client satisfaction. Collaboration with financial advisors, operations staff, or other associates is common, allowing you to play a key role in delivering a high-quality client experience. This role often involves juggling multiple priorities and maintaining strong organizational skills to meet client and business goals.

Job description

About the Role
iCapital is seeking an Associate to service the company's rapidly growing client base within the Investor Relations team. This role will work with a broad range of clients within a fast-paced, collaborative, and entrepreneurial environment. The Investor Relations team supports investors, financial advisors, and home office personnel, assisting them with their investments on iCapital's technology platform, and works closely with fund sponsors using the platform for distribution. The team's goal is to optimize the user experience and ensure clients' overall success.
Responsibilities
  • Provide ongoing client and advisor support by managing inbound phone and email inquiries, delivering timely and accurate responses, escalating issues as appropriate, and ensuring a high level of overall client satisfaction.
  • Support high-profile fund managers in their fundraising efforts by assisting their clients through the subscription process and managing fund closings, with a strong dedication to successful client outcomes.
  • Assist with special projects for Senior Management in support of iCapital's businesses.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or's Degree
  • 2-5+ years of experience in financial services, preferably in a client service or investor relations role in alternative investments
  • Team player with a proven track record at working cross-functional lines of an organization and with a variety of key stakeholders
  • Passion for client services and exceeding client expectations
  • Experience working for or with wealth management firms is preferred
  • Experience with SAAS offerings and wealth tech platforms is preferred
  • Strong experience in Microsoft Office applications, specifically Excel and PowerPoint
  • Excellent organizational, communication, and presentation skills
  • Able to manage phone queue during operating hours 8:30am-6:00pm MST
  • Able to meet deadlines and work effectively under pressure

Benefits
The base salary range for this role is $70,000 to $85,000. iCapital offers a compensation package which includes salary, equity for all full-time employees, and an annual performance bonus. Employees also receive a comprehensive benefits package that includes an employer matched retirement plan, generously subsidized healthcare with 100% employer paid dental, vision, telemedicine, and virtual mental health counseling, parental leave, and unlimited paid time off (PTO).
We believe the best ideas and innovation happen when we are together. Employees in this role will work in the office Monday-Thursday, with the flexibility to work remotely on Friday.
